The Taipei WTA Challenger is one of the top WTA 125k tournaments that is played in Taiwan, and offers a total prize money of $125,000. The 2018 edition of the tournament will be played in the second week of November. It’s one of the oldest WTA 125k tournaments in the world, having been played since 2008. It was in 2012 that the tournament was first included in the WTA 125k list of competitions, becoming one of the first two to be included a part of the same.

Belinda Bencic is the defending champion but she wouldn’t be playing this year.

Taipei WTA Challenger Schedule:

The Taipei WTA Challenger will begin from November 12 and go on till November 18 when the final will be played. The qualifiers will be played a couple of days before the start of the main tournament.

WTA Taipei WTA Challenger Tips & Predictions:

For now, the list of players expected to feature in the tournament include Evgeniya Rodina, Sachia Vickery, Luksika Kumkhum and Margarita Gasparyan among others. Interestingly, last year’s tournament was won by Belinda Bencic who had a wild-card to feature in the tournament. She beat Aranxta Rus in the final to lift the title where none of the top eight seeds managed to reach till even the quarter-finals.
